Contemporary Issues – Al-Bay’aa – Hizbiyyah – Pledges of Allegiance – Parties by Dr Saleh as Saleh

  1. 1. Contemporary Issues – Al-Bay’aa – Hizbiyyah – Pledges of Allegiance – Parties by Dr Saleh as Saleh (download audio)

Register to receive beneficial posts

Language preference